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62714597982 0906 45575 372510368 43
10 34646
10 34646
50571 791204 31364427 75
All about undefined
Interested in learning more?
10 34646
50571 791204 31364427 75
See more
80 57776884641 11723
95 18 1584789801 90
See more
5518918 77307
2051793 4859484 0469831 05320757
See more